Email marketing is one of the very most powerful and cost-effective digital marketing strategies available today. It involves sending commercial messages to a targeted band of people through email. This kind of marketing is highly versatile, allowing businesses to attain potential customers directly within their inboxes, build relationships, and drive conversions. Unlike other marketing channels, email marketing provides a direct type of communication along with your audience, rendering it an invaluable tool for both B2B and B2C companies. By crafting targeted, personalized messages, businesses can engage using their audience in a meaningful way, causing higher engagement and loyalty.The foundation of any successful email marketing campaign is a high-quality email list. Unlike social networking followers, who will come and go, a message list is a valuable asset that represents individuals who've expressed interest in your brand. Building this list requires a proper approach. As opposed to buying email lists, which frequently leads to low engagement and high unsubscribe rates, it's essential to cultivate your list organically. This is achieved through various methods, such as offering incentives like discounts or free resources, using lead magnets like eBooks and webinars, or simply having a highly effective sign-up form on your own website. The main element is always to attract subscribers who're genuinely interested in your content and offerings.

Personalization is really a critical component of effective email marketing. With advancements in technology, it is now easier than ever to personalize emails centered on various factors, including the recipient's name, location, purchase history, and behavior in your website. Personalization goes beyond just utilizing the recipient's name in the greeting; it involves creating tailored content that speaks straight to the individual's needs and preferences. As an example, you can send product recommendations based on past purchases or offer special discounts on the birthday. Personalized emails have now been shown to boost open rates, click-through rates, and overall customer satisfaction.To take personalization a step further, consider segmenting your email list into different groups based on specific criteria. Audience segmentation enables you to send more targeted messages that are highly relevant to each group. For instance, you are able to segment your list centered on demographics, purchase history, engagement level, as well as past email interactions. By doing so, you can ensure that your messages are reaching the right people at the right time. Segmentation also helps in avoiding the one-size-fits-all approach, which can cause disengagement and higher unsubscribe rates. Instead, you are able to deliver content that's tailored to the initial interests and behaviors of each segment, resulting in far better campaigns.

The success of an email marketing campaign is not merely determined by how many emails sent, but by the results they generate. This is where analytics has play. Email marketing platforms give a wealth of data that may assist you to analyze the performance of one's campaigns. Key metrics to monitor include open rates, click-through rates, conversion rates, and unsubscribe rates. By regularly reviewing these metrics, you can gain insights into what's working and what's not. Like, if you notice a low open rate, it would indicate your subject lines need improvement. On the other hand, a higher unsubscribe rate could suggest that the content isn't resonating with your audience. Continuous optimization based on data is required for improving your email marketing efforts over time.Automation is another powerful tool that may improve your email marketing strategy. Email automation involves setting up triggers and workflows that automatically send emails centered on specific actions or events. As an example, you can put up welcome emails for new subscribers, follow-up emails following a purchase, or re-engagement emails for inactive users. Automation not only saves time but also ensures your emails are timely and relevant. Moreover, it allows you to nurture leads and guide them through the client journey with minimal manual intervention. By automating Building Quality Backlinks routine tasks, you are able to focus more on strategy and content creation, ultimately driving better results.

Finally, it's important to stay compliant with email marketing regulations, including the CAN-SPAM Act in the United States and the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) in the European Union. These regulations are made to protect consumers from spam and ensure their privacy. Compliance involves several key practices, such as obtaining explicit consent from subscribers before sending emails, providing a definite and easy solution to unsubscribe, and including your business's physical address in your emails. Additionally, you must avoid misleading subject lines and ensure that your emails are truthful and transparent.
